U+1F5F7 "🗷" Ballot Box with Bold Script X is a graphical symbol that represents a ballot box marked with a bold, stylized X, often used to indicate a completed or selected voting choice on a ballot. It belongs to the Miscellaneous Symbols and Pictographs block and is encoded in Unicode version 7.0, released in 2014. This character is distinct from simpler checkbox symbols, as its bold script X conveys a more definitive or formal marking, typically in digital or printed voting interfaces, forms, or documents to signify an active selection.
